Lines Matching refs:eventfd
183 struct eventfd_ctx *eventfd; member
211 struct eventfd_ctx *eventfd; member
225 struct eventfd_ctx *eventfd; member
236 struct eventfd_ctx *eventfd, const char *args);
243 struct eventfd_ctx *eventfd);
3602 eventfd_signal(t->entries[i].eventfd, 1); in __mem_cgroup_threshold()
3614 eventfd_signal(t->entries[i].eventfd, 1); in __mem_cgroup_threshold()
3654 eventfd_signal(ev->eventfd, 1); in mem_cgroup_oom_notify_cb()
3669 struct eventfd_ctx *eventfd, const char *args, enum res_type type) in __mem_cgroup_usage_register_event() argument
3715 new->entries[size - 1].eventfd = eventfd; in __mem_cgroup_usage_register_event()
3752 struct eventfd_ctx *eventfd, const char *args) in mem_cgroup_usage_register_event() argument
3754 return __mem_cgroup_usage_register_event(memcg, eventfd, args, _MEM); in mem_cgroup_usage_register_event()
3758 struct eventfd_ctx *eventfd, const char *args) in memsw_cgroup_usage_register_event() argument
3760 return __mem_cgroup_usage_register_event(memcg, eventfd, args, _MEMSWAP); in memsw_cgroup_usage_register_event()
3764 struct eventfd_ctx *eventfd, enum res_type type) in __mem_cgroup_usage_unregister_event() argument
3791 if (thresholds->primary->entries[i].eventfd != eventfd) in __mem_cgroup_usage_unregister_event()
3809 if (thresholds->primary->entries[i].eventfd == eventfd) in __mem_cgroup_usage_unregister_event()
3843 struct eventfd_ctx *eventfd) in mem_cgroup_usage_unregister_event() argument
3845 return __mem_cgroup_usage_unregister_event(memcg, eventfd, _MEM); in mem_cgroup_usage_unregister_event()
3849 struct eventfd_ctx *eventfd) in memsw_cgroup_usage_unregister_event() argument
3851 return __mem_cgroup_usage_unregister_event(memcg, eventfd, _MEMSWAP); in memsw_cgroup_usage_unregister_event()
3855 struct eventfd_ctx *eventfd, const char *args) in mem_cgroup_oom_register_event() argument
3865 event->eventfd = eventfd; in mem_cgroup_oom_register_event()
3870 eventfd_signal(eventfd, 1); in mem_cgroup_oom_register_event()
3877 struct eventfd_ctx *eventfd) in mem_cgroup_oom_unregister_event() argument
3884 if (ev->eventfd == eventfd) { in mem_cgroup_oom_unregister_event()
4026 event->unregister_event(memcg, event->eventfd); in memcg_event_remove()
4029 eventfd_signal(event->eventfd, 1); in memcg_event_remove()
4031 eventfd_ctx_put(event->eventfd); in memcg_event_remove()
4134 event->eventfd = eventfd_ctx_fileget(efile.file); in memcg_write_event_control()
4135 if (IS_ERR(event->eventfd)) { in memcg_write_event_control()
4136 ret = PTR_ERR(event->eventfd); in memcg_write_event_control()
4194 ret = event->register_event(memcg, event->eventfd, buf); in memcg_write_event_control()
4214 eventfd_ctx_put(event->eventfd); in memcg_write_event_control()